What Is High Cholesterol?

High cholesterol occurs when blood contains excessive amounts of this waxy, fat-like substance. The liver naturally produces cholesterol for building cells and manufacturing hormones, but additional cholesterol enters the body through foods such as meat, poultry, and dairy products. When cholesterol levels rise beyond what the body can efficiently process, deposits begin forming along artery walls, gradually narrowing passages and restricting blood flow.

Healthcare professionals distinguish between two primary types of cholesterol circulating in the bloodstream. Low-density lipoprotein (LDL) carries cholesterol to tissues throughout the body, but excess amounts can accumulate in arterial walls. High-density lipoprotein (HDL) performs the opposite function, gathering surplus cholesterol and transporting it back to the liver for processing and elimination.

What Are the Symptoms of High Cholesterol?

One of the most challenging aspects of high cholesterol is its asymptomatic nature during early and moderate stages. According to the Mayo Clinic, most individuals with elevated cholesterol experience no warning signs whatsoever. This silent progression means that by the time symptoms emerge, significant arterial damage may already exist.

Routine blood testing serves as the primary tool for detection. Healthcare providers typically order a lipid panel that measures total cholesterol, LDL cholesterol, HDL cholesterol, and triglycerides. Adults should discuss screening schedules with their doctors, as frequency depends on individual risk factors, age, and family history.

Visible Signs on the Skin

While general symptoms remain absent, some individuals develop visible indicators of lipid abnormalities. Xanthomas represent one such sign—yellowish deposits of cholesterol that accumulate beneath the skin. These deposits most commonly appear around tendons in the hands, elbows, and heels, though they can develop elsewhere on the body.

The appearance of xanthomas typically signals substantially elevated cholesterol levels persisting over extended periods. Anyone noticing such deposits should seek medical evaluation promptly. Healthcare providers can perform blood tests to assess lipid profiles and determine whether treatment is necessary.

When Advanced Damage Occurs

Once cholesterol buildup narrows arteries significantly, symptoms may finally become apparent. Chest pain during physical exertion often signals that coronary arteries have become restricted. This discomfort, known as angina, results from heart muscle receiving insufficient oxygen-rich blood through narrowed passages.

Peripheral artery disease produces another recognizable symptom pattern. Leg pain that develops during walking and subsides with rest frequently indicates cholesterol-related narrowing of leg arteries. This condition, called intermittent claudication, reflects compromised blood flow to lower extremities.

Warning Signs Requiring Immediate Attention

Certain symptoms suggest emergency situations requiring urgent medical care. These include sudden weakness or numbness affecting one side of the body, difficulty speaking, severe chest pain, and shortness of breath. These signs may indicate an impending heart attack or stroke—complications that can result from long-standing untreated high cholesterol. Symptoms in Females

Research has not identified symptoms unique to females experiencing high cholesterol. The underlying mechanisms and disease processes affect both sexes similarly. However, hormonal changes during menopause can influence lipid profiles, potentially causing LDL levels to rise while HDL levels decline.

Women approaching or experiencing menopause should discuss cholesterol monitoring with their healthcare providers. Some evidence suggests that estrogen’s protective effect on cholesterol diminishes after menopause, making regular screening increasingly important for women over 50.

What Causes High Cholesterol?

Multiple factors contribute to elevated cholesterol levels, ranging from modifiable lifestyle choices to non-controllable genetic predispositions. Understanding these causes provides insight into which aspects of personal health individuals can actively influence.

Dietary Influences

Consuming foods high in saturated and trans fats represents the most significant modifiable cause of high cholesterol. The WebMD reports that dietary choices directly impact lipid profiles, with certain foods demonstrably raising cholesterol levels more than others.

Saturated fats predominate in red meats, processed meats, full-fat dairy products, butter, and tropical oils such as coconut and palm oil. These fats increase both LDL cholesterol and total cholesterol levels when consumed regularly. Trans fats, often found in commercially baked goods, fried foods, and packaged snacks, pose additional concerns as they simultaneously raise LDL while lowering protective HDL cholesterol.

Insufficient fiber intake compounds dietary problems. Soluble fiber binds to cholesterol in the digestive system, preventing absorption and facilitating elimination. Diets lacking adequate fruits, vegetables, whole grains, and legumes miss this natural cholesterol-lowering opportunity.

Lifestyle Factors

Physical inactivity contributes substantially to cholesterol problems. Regular exercise helps raise HDL cholesterol while lowering LDL particles and triglycerides. Conversely, sedentary behavior allows cholesterol to accumulate without this counterbalancing activity.

Smoking damages blood vessels in multiple ways that accelerate cholesterol-related harm. Chemicals in tobacco smoke promote inflammation and oxidation of cholesterol particles, making them more likely to embed in arterial walls. Additionally, smoking lowers HDL cholesterol levels, removing one of the body’s natural protective mechanisms.

Obesity frequently accompanies unfavorable cholesterol profiles, particularly elevated triglycerides and LDL cholesterol combined with reduced HDL levels. Achieving and maintaining healthy weight through diet and exercise often improves all aspects of the lipid profile.

Genetic and Medical Contributors

Familial hypercholesterolemia represents an inherited condition causing severely elevated LDL cholesterol from birth. Individuals with this genetic mutation may develop cardiovascular complications at young ages despite otherwise healthy lifestyles. Family history of early heart disease warrants early and regular cholesterol screening.

Certain medications can raise cholesterol levels as a side effect. These include some drugs used for HIV treatment, certain antipsychotics, epilepsy medications, and corticosteroids. Patients taking these medications should discuss cholesterol monitoring with their prescribing physicians.

What Foods Are High in Cholesterol?

Dietary cholesterol comes exclusively from animal products, as plants do not produce cholesterol. Foods particularly high in cholesterol include organ meats such as liver, egg yolks, shrimp, and full-fat dairy products. Health authorities recommend limiting daily cholesterol intake to less than 200 milligrams for optimal cardiovascular protection.

However, dietary cholesterol’s impact varies among individuals. Genetic factors influence how readily the body absorbs and processes cholesterol from food. For some people, dietary cholesterol has minimal effect on blood levels, while others experience significant increases.

Foods to Limit or Avoid

Certain foods deserve particular attention due to their combination of high cholesterol content and saturated fat levels. Red meat, including beef, pork, and lamb, contains both cholesterol and saturated fat that synergistically raise blood levels. Processed meats such as sausages, bacon, deli meats, and hot dogs add sodium and preservatives to the cholesterol concerns.

Full-fat dairy products present similar challenges. Butter, cream, whole milk, full-fat cheese, and ice cream provide substantial cholesterol alongside saturated fats. Regular consumption of these products can meaningfully elevate blood cholesterol levels over time.

Commercially prepared foods often contain problematic ingredients despite appearing neutral. Baked goods, pastries, pies, and fried items typically include butter, shortening, or tropical oils that deliver both cholesterol and saturated fats. Deep-fried restaurant foods may also contain trans fats from repeatedly heated cooking oils.

Foods That Actively Lower Cholesterol

Several food categories provide active cholesterol-lowering benefits beyond simply avoiding harmful choices. Soluble fiber-rich foods bind to cholesterol during digestion, preventing absorption. Oats, barley, beans, lentils, chickpeas, apples, pears, and prunes provide particularly effective soluble fiber.

Fatty fish delivers omega-3 fatty acids that support cardiovascular health through multiple mechanisms. Salmon, mackerel, tuna, sardines, and herring provide these beneficial fats. Health organizations recommend consuming fatty fish at least twice weekly as part of a heart-healthy eating pattern.

Nuts and seeds offer healthy fats, fiber, and plant sterols that modestly reduce cholesterol absorption. Almonds, walnuts, pistachios, chia seeds, and flaxseeds make excellent snacks or additions to meals. Additionally, moderate consumption of dark chocolate with 70% or higher cocoa content may provide antioxidant benefits while satisfying sweet cravings without the saturated fat found in milk chocolate.

How to Control High Cholesterol

Managing high cholesterol typically begins with lifestyle modifications before considering medication. The British Heart Foundation emphasizes that dietary changes, increased physical activity, and weight management form the foundation of any effective cholesterol control strategy.

For individuals with borderline or moderately elevated cholesterol, aggressive lifestyle changes may bring levels into acceptable ranges without pharmaceutical intervention. Those with severely elevated cholesterol or genetic conditions typically require medication alongside lifestyle modifications.

Dietary Strategies

Adopting a heart-healthy eating pattern requires systematic changes rather than occasional modifications. Prioritizing plant-based foods—vegetables, fruits, whole grains, legumes, nuts, and seeds—automatically displaces cholesterol-raising options while providing fiber and beneficial nutrients.

Replacing saturated fats with unsaturated fats makes a measurable difference. Using olive oil instead of butter, choosing avocado over cheese, and selecting nuts over processed snacks shifts the lipid profile in a favorable direction. Reading food labels helps identify hidden sources of saturated and trans fats in packaged products.

Increasing soluble fiber intake specifically targets LDL cholesterol. Starting the day with oatmeal, adding beans to salads, snacking on apples with almond butter, and including vegetables at every meal naturally boosts fiber consumption toward the recommended 10-25 grams daily.

Physical Activity and Exercise

Regular aerobic exercise raises HDL cholesterol while lowering LDL particles and triglycerides. The CDC recommends at least 150 minutes of moderate-intensity aerobic activity weekly for cardiovascular health benefits. This breaks down to approximately 30 minutes on most days of the week.

Brisk walking, cycling, swimming, and jogging all qualify as appropriate aerobic activity. Starting gradually and building endurance over time helps establish sustainable exercise habits. Even modest increases in physical activity produce measurable improvements in cholesterol profiles.

Weight Management and Smoking Cessation

Achieving healthy body weight significantly impacts cholesterol levels. Managing weight through combined dietary restriction and increased physical activity reduces LDL cholesterol while raising protective HDL levels. Even modest weight loss of 5-10% of body weight can meaningfully improve lipid profiles.

Quitting smoking produces rapid benefits. Within hours of the last cigarette, blood pressure and heart rate begin normalizing. Within weeks, circulation improves and HDL cholesterol levels start rising. Former smokers experience reduced cardiovascular risk compared to continuing smokers within just one to three years of quitting.

Medication Considerations

When lifestyle changes prove insufficient, physicians may prescribe cholesterol-lowering medications. Statins represent the most commonly prescribed class, working by reducing the liver’s cholesterol production. Other medication classes include bile acid sequestrants, cholesterol absorption inhibitors, and PCSK9 inhibitors for severe cases. Only healthcare providers can determine appropriate medication regimens based on individual risk profiles and medical histories.

Progression of High Cholesterol Over Time

Understanding how high cholesterol develops and progresses helps motivate adherence to prevention and treatment strategies. The condition typically advances through recognizable stages, though the timeline varies considerably among individuals.

  1. Early accumulation (years to decades) — Cholesterol particles begin depositing along arterial walls with no symptoms or detectable signs. Blood tests may show borderline elevations.
  2. Plaque formation (5-20 years) — Deposits grow into atherosclerotic plaques that narrow artery interiors. Blood flow becomes progressively restricted but symptoms remain absent.
  3. Significant narrowing (variable) — Arteries may become 50-70% blocked before symptoms emerge. Chest pain during exertion, leg cramps, or exercise intolerance may appear.
  4. Complications (when triggered) — Plaque rupture can cause sudden blood clots leading to heart attack or stroke. These events may represent the first clear indication of underlying cholesterol problems.

Early intervention provides the best opportunity to slow or reverse this progression. Blood pressure monitoring, cholesterol testing, and lifestyle optimization at younger ages prevent decades of silent damage accumulation.

Understanding the Bigger Picture

High cholesterol represents one component of cardiovascular risk assessment. Healthcare providers evaluate cholesterol alongside blood pressure, blood sugar levels, family history, smoking status, and other factors to determine overall heart disease and stroke risk.

This integrated approach recognizes that risk factors interact and amplify each other. A person with slightly elevated cholesterol but no other risk factors faces lower absolute risk than someone with moderate cholesterol elevation combined with hypertension, diabetes, and smoking history.

Geographic and socioeconomic factors also influence cholesterol patterns and cardiovascular risk. Access to healthcare, dietary patterns, physical activity opportunities, and environmental exposures all contribute to population-level variations in cholesterol-related outcomes.

Frequently Asked Questions

What is considered a healthy cholesterol level?

Total cholesterol below 200 mg/dL is desirable. LDL should remain below 100 mg/dL, while HDL should reach 60 mg/dL or higher for optimal protection.

Can high cholesterol be reversed naturally?

Lifestyle modifications including dietary changes, exercise, and weight loss can significantly reduce elevated cholesterol, though genetic forms may require medication.

How often should cholesterol be tested?

Adults aged 20 and older should undergo lipid panel testing every 4-6 years. Those with elevated risk factors may need more frequent monitoring.

Do eggs raise cholesterol levels?

Egg yolks contain cholesterol, but research suggests dietary cholesterol has limited impact on blood cholesterol for most people. Moderate consumption of whole eggs is generally considered acceptable.

What are the 5 key warning signs?

Typically none early on. Advanced signs may include xanthomas (skin deposits), chest pain, leg pain during walking, stroke symptoms, and heart attack warning signs.

Is there a difference between cholesterol and hyperlipidemia?

Hyperlipidemia is the broader medical term encompassing elevated lipids including cholesterol and triglycerides. High cholesterol specifically refers to elevated cholesterol particles.

Can stress cause high cholesterol?

Chronic stress may indirectly affect cholesterol through behavioral responses and physiological changes, though direct causation remains an active research area.

Does drinking alcohol affect cholesterol?

Moderate alcohol consumption may slightly raise HDL, but excessive drinking increases triglycerides and overall cardiovascular risk. Consult healthcare providers about alcohol and your lipid profile.
